  • Hidden Player Listing

    I've seen this on another server and I thought it would be a great addition to this server.

    Basically, they managed to hide the NEUTRAL/FRIENDLY/HOSTILE/ELSEWHERE indicators on the Player List so that a player cannot even know who is in the area with them without true visual confirmation.

    Something like this would severely cut down on OOCness concerning hidden or spying players or Faction defenders popping into their HQ zones just to see if enemies are in the area.
